The Parliamentary Commission of Inquiry into the Súðavík Avalanche of January 16, 1995 has completed its investigation. The committee's report will be delivered to the Speaker of Parliament at 1 p.m. and presented at 3 p.m. The presentation can be seen live below.
The Althingi Commission of Inquiry today delivers its report to the Speaker of the Althingi on the avalanche that occurred in Súðavík on January 16, 1995. The Althingi appointed the Commission of Inquiry in November last year. A group of relatives and loved ones of those who died in the avalanche had urged an investigation. Fourteen people died in the avalanche, including eight children. The Commission was appointed to investigate how avalanche …
